2012-6-1 · Figure 3. An as-grown 4.52 ct CVD-grown crystal with a graphitized outer edge and a brownish color (left), a CVD synthetic diamond crystal laser-cut to a 1.91 ct cylinder (center), and a 0.40 ct near-colorless, heat-treated CVD round brilliant (right).

TO GROW. STEP 4: DIAMOND IS READY. Our lab-created diamonds are, as their name suggests - made in a laboratory. Each diamond starts its life as a tiny carbon seed. It is then exposed to extreme heat and pressure or entered into a deposition process (known as CVD), to mimic the process of natural diamond formation.
Lab grown diamonds are generally produced by chemical vapor deposition (CVD) or high pressure high temperature (HPHT) methods. CVD uses ultra-pure carbon-rich gases in a controlled environment. It produces Type IIa diamonds, which are quite rare in nature and account for less than two percent of all mined diamonds.

2013-4-30 · Very Large CVD Synthetic Diamond. Figure 1. This 2.16 ct marquise (13.42 × 6.73 × 3.94 mm) is the largest CVD synthetic diamond tested by GIA. It had J/K color, with a brownish tint. Photo by Jian Xin (Jae) Liao. In the last decade, we have witnessed rapid improvement in the quality and size of lab-grown CVD synthetic diamonds.
Laboratory-Grown Diamond Timeline. 1950s: Laboratory-grown diamonds are first produced using the high pressure, high temperature (HPHT) method for industrial purposes and are used in telecommunications and laser optics and as abrasives and more. 1970s: General Electric researchers create the first gem-quality laboratory-grown diamonds.
